Bhosari, The original name of this village BHOJAPUR. Bhosari has it's own histrory. This place has ruled by raja BHOJ. It aslo has connection with RAMAYAN i.e in battle of raja Dashrath was get hurted in this place and his wife Kaikai were survive him from the battle in return she demand RAM to be out of rule.
Now Bhosari is big industrial hub and the people from Bhosari are special because this is also the wrestlers kingdom. The special proverb for this place i.e DAHA GAON DUSARI EK GOAN BHOSARI (Ten other villages are equal to Bhosari).

  • Pimpri-Chinchwad (Marathi: पिंपरी-चिंचवड) is a town in the Pune district in the state of Maharashtra, India. It consists of the twin towns of Pimpri and Chinchwad which are governed by a common municipal body (the Pimpri-Chinchwad Municipal Corporation or PCMC). It is located to the North-West of Pune and is well connected to the Pune city proper via the Old Pune-Mumbai Highway. As of 2011[update] India census,[1] Pimpri Chinchwad had a population of 1,729,320. Male population (9.45 lakh) and female population (7.83 lakh). Pimpri Chinchwad has an average literacy rate of 87.19, higher than the national average of 74.04%. In Pimpri Chinchwad, 14% of the population is under 6 years of age. The main language spoken in the town is Marathi. There is also a significant Sindhi population present in Pimpri. The Government of India, rehabilitated Sindhis, who came from Pakistan after the division of British India.
